Java Developer

الوصف الوظيفي
السلطة الوطنية الفلسطينية
وزارة التخطيط والتنمية الإدارية

تعلن وزارة التخطيط والتنمية الإدارية عن الشاعر الاتي
:

Job Position    مطور جافا - Java Developer
Application Deadline    2011-10-25
 
TERMS OF REFERENCES
Java Developer

The purpose of MoPAD’s AMC Directorate is to coordinate donor support to Palestine and to ensure donor support is aligned and harmonised with the national priorities and preferred implementation modalities of the Palestinian National Authority.

MoPAD’s Aid Management and Coordination Directorate manages the national aid management information , DARP. Under the overall supervision of the Director General for Aid Management and Coordination, the Developer reports to the Team Leader Developer. The primary responsibility of the Developer will be to further develop and maintain the database from a technical perspective and extract data for aid management and coordination purposes. DARP information system covers the following modules Aid management Module, Monitoring and Evaluation Module and National Plan Module and was implemented using the following technologies Grails, Java, JSP, DHTML and PostgreSql Database.

SPECIFIC TASKS TO BE PERFORMED:
A.Extend the Development of DARP (40%)
-1-Understand and participate in document the current implemented modules of DARP from both business and  technical perspectives.
-2-Extend the implementation of DARP by analyzing  and designing  new modules to implement the M&E concept for national plan Refactoring: Improving the design of existing code if needed
-3-Participate with the team leaders in Design the integration interfaces and conduct the implementation of data exchange with MoF to ensure PNA has overview of overall aid flows;
-4-Discuss technical implementation of development concepts with Team Leader Developer and AMC management;
5-Follow-up on international developments regarding technical aspects of national aid information management systems (incl. liaison with the International Aid Transparency Initiative);


6-Discuss and adopt technical solutions to concepts as feasible;

B-Software Development  Management (30%)
1-Implement technical solutions according to concepts provided by Team Leader Developer and AMC management;
2-Report on development and maintenance of technical features to Team Leader Developer and AMC management;
3-Ensure all DARP features are working well;

C-Communication with Information Feeders (10%)
1-Participate in training sessions for new users as requested by  Team Leader Developer and AMC management;
2-Follow-up on technical questions/complaints/suggestions and feedback to users;

D-Quality Control of Data (5%)
1-Test the system and all its features extensively;
2-Ensure all data is properly classified, especially in line with national sectors, and there is no double-entry of data;
3-Provide feedback to AMC staff on verification of projects as required;

E-Extraction of Data (10%)
1-Extract data for reports as requested by Database Lead Developer and AMC management;

F.Staff Development (5%)
1-Provide guidance and training on DARP to PNA staff (especially MoPAD and MoF) as requested by Team Leader Developer and AMC management;
2-Participate in internal and external training events as requested by Team Leader Developer and AMC management;

G-Other Tasks as Required (5%)

KEY COMPETENCIES
A-Corporate Competencies:
-Promote the vision, mission, and goals of MoPAD;
-Display professional integrity;

B-Functional Competencies and Skills:
-Bachelor's degree in Computer Science or related field
-Excellent knowledge of software engineering concepts and the application development life cycle.
-Solid knowledge base in advanced internet technologies and service oriented programming
-Deep knowledge and strong practical experience in Java programming and J2EE technologies.
-In depth knowledge of JavaScript frameworks like AJAX , J Query, etc.;
-knowledge and working experience with Grails is preferred
-Strong experience in PostgreSql database management system
-Linux knowledge and experience is plus
-Strong understanding of MVC software architecture.
-Minimum 3 years of progressively responsible professional experience related to the planning, design,  development of large scale software projects;
-Good understanding of stakeholder requirements.
-Good writing and verbal communication skills in English and Arabic;
-Strong ability to manage tasks independently;
-Strong results orientation;
-Ability to communicate complicated ideas;
-Strong interpersonal skills with the ability to work in a team environment
 

على الأشخاص المهتمين إرس ال رسالة تبين سبب الاهتمام بالوظيفة،الذاتية إلى البريد الإلكتروني التالي
[email protected]
علماً أن الموعد النهائي لتقديم الطلبات هو 25 / 10 / 2011
-سيتم الاتصال بقائمة قصيرة ممن تنطبق عليه /ها المواصفات المطلوبة
-سينظر في الطلبات المقدمة من كلا الجنسين على قدم المساواة.

جميع الحقوق محفوظة لموقع جوبس.

متطلبات الوظيفة
تفاصيل الوظيفة
المسمى الوظيفي Java Developer
آخر موعد للتقديم 25 - Oct - 2011
المكان رام الله والبيرة
نوع الوظيفة دوام كامل
المستوى المهني متوسط الخبرة
الدرجة العلمية البكالوريوس
الخبرة بدون خبرة
آلية التقديم
نصيحة من جوبس لحمايتك : عند التقدم لاية وظيفة عن طريق الانترنت، لا تقم بإعطاء معلومات بطاقة الأعتماد او أية معلومات بنكية / مالية لصاحب عمل.